Features of Front Baby
Carriers
Front baby carriers are
usually made from either a cotton or nylon fabric seat with holes cut
in the bottom to accommodate a baby’s legs. There are built-in
straps to hook around both shoulders. These front baby carriers have
a firm structure and an ergonomic design which helps to distribute a
baby’s weight evenly.
An added advantage is
that these carriers make it easier for parents to carry a child for
longer periods.
Buying Front Baby
Carriers
Front baby carriers are
not easy to choose as a few basic points need to be kept in mind
before making a purchase. Here are some relevant points to consider
while buying a front baby carrier:
-
Wear the carrier
once to check whether it is comfortable or not. -
Check the softness
of the cloth from which it has been made. Rough or coarse fabric may
cause discomfort to the baby. -
Check whether it can
be worn easily without help from others. -
Check whether the
fabric is washable. -
Check whether
removable seats are there or not. -
Check for padding as
it generally keeps the baby warm. -
Avoid bulky padding
as it makes it difficult to carry a baby. -
Check if the carrier
can be adjusted according to the size of the user/caregiver. -
Check if waists
belts are provided as it lets a parent remain active and
stress-free. -
Check whether the
carrier has a removable seat or not. It is very useful when the baby
falls asleep in the carrier and can be laid down for a nap.
